#769de2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#769de2 is composed of 46.3% red, 61.6%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 218.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 67.5%. #769de2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#003bc5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#769de2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#769de2 has RGB values of R:118, G:157,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7773666.

Shades and Tints of #769de2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020409 is the darkest color, while #f8f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#769de2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9abaf is the less saturated color, while #5c96fc is the most saturated one.
